For years, I breezed past this spot, assuming it was just and old convenience store. Little did I know, I was missing out on some good sandwich deals. A few months back, I discovered they were slinging subs, so I stopped by a couple times to grab some cold subs.

P&K has been a neighborhood fixture for over seven decades, and you can feel that old-school charm the moment you meet the owner. He’s the kind of guy who’s always friendly and never skimps on the toppings—generosity is clearly baked into the business. While the sandwiches aren’t quite the size of Al’s famous subs, they still pack great value, and honestly, they’re hefty enough that I rarely manage to finish one for breakfast. My favorites so far were the seafood salad and the classic Italian sandwich.

Definitely recommend stopping by if you’re looking for no-frills, classic Italian subs. Just keep in mind that the hot subs aren’t usually available until after 10am.
